When first grader Charlie Luberger was brainstorming what to create for Wilchester Elementary’s Storybook Pumpkin Contest, he knew he wanted to focus on his all-time favorite subject: the Astros. Students were encouraged to decorate a pumpkin representing their favorite literary character, so Charlie read Biggest Names in Sports: Jose Altuve, Baseball Star by Matt Tustison and depicted Jose on his pumpkin. With the help of his dad, Chase, he crafted Altuve into a SqueezyMate, a popular collectible figure. The rarest ones are gold, so there was no question that Altuve would be golden. Charlie played on SBMSA’s Red Sox team and felt conflicted during the ALCS series but ultimately was thrilled the Astros progressed to the World Series.
